Community universities are created to generate school a lot more available, but really 6 out of every 10 area college students dont reap an entire perks regarding higher education as they do not secure the education. For students, benefits usually are making more money. To possess people, new prize try citizens that happen to be very likely to choose, voluntary and you can shell out a whole lot more inside the fees.
Certainly people people exactly who drop-out, there are lots of who’re very alongside being completed. In the united states, regarding the 10% of all of the youngsters whom get-off school instead of a qualification are merely a few next credits bashful out-of graduation. Also they are the most likely so you’re able to re-register and you can scholar. Specific colleges are making an effort to identify former people and you may encourage him or her to come back playing with many different measures that include studies statistics and you will savings towards the tuition.
With these devices, but not, is not usually easymunity students exactly who hop out very early hardly give university directors why they left. When the universities heard straight from youngsters regarding the as to why it drop-out, brand new universities may help all of them with focused information. Otherwise, better yet, they might be capable avoid people of dropping out in the initial lay.
